The Resolution of Central Counterparties (Modified Application of Corporate Law and Consequential Amendments) Regulations 2023
These Regulations apply certain provisions of the Companies Act 2006 (c. 46) (“the 2006 Act”) and related legislation with modifications, and make consequential amendments to primary and secondary legislation, in relation to the introduction of a new special resolution regime for central counterparties (“CCPs”) in Schedule 11 (central counterparties) to the Financial Services Act 2023 (c. 29) (“the CCP Schedule”). This replaces the current special resolution regime in Part 1 of the Banking Act 2009 (c. 1) (“the BA09 regime”).
